After some time fixing the problem, I connected the consoles straight to the Capture Card and then to the Acer Monitor. It didn’t work, only a black screen appeared. Later, I checked the Video Output settings and noticed the console was showing 4K on the capture card. After switching it to 1080p, everything functioned properly. That’s unusual—I usually don’t encounter the console automatically outputting 4K to a 1080p display.
